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:left;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">On June 5, 2014, TETRA Technologies, Inc. (the &#8220;Company&#8221;) issued a press release announcing that Joseph Elkhoury has agreed to accept the positions of Senior Vice President and Chief Operating Officer effective upon his commencement of employment with the Company, which is expected to begin on or about June 16, 2014.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"></font><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">Joseph Elkhoury previously served within the Schlumberger Limited organization for twenty years, most recently as vice president and general manager of Schlumberger&#8217;s microseismic services since October 2012. Schlumberger Limited is a supplier of technology, integrated project management, and information solutions to oil and gas exploration and production industries worldwide. From December 2010 until September 2012, Mr. Elkhoury served as Schlumberger&#8217;s vice president of information solutions in North America, and from December 2009 until December 2010, vice president of production services. From 1994 until November 2009, Mr. Elkhoury held numerous other management positions with Schlumberger, serving in operating and administrative areas such as marketing and communications, global supply chain and procurement, area operations support, geomarket operations, training, and wireline engineering. Mr. Elkhoury received his B.E.E. degree in Electrical Engineering from the American University of Beirut in Lebanon.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">In connection with Mr. Elkhoury&#8217;s appointment as Senior Vice President and Chief Operating Officer, the Management and Compensation Committee of the Board of Directors approved an annual base salary of $450,000 for Mr. Elkhoury, and beginning with the 2015 performance period, a target annual cash incentive bonus opportunity equal to 70% of his base salary. For the 2014 fiscal year, Mr. Elkhoury may receive a cash bonus up to $341,000, of which $183,500 will be guaranteed for payment in March 2015, and payment of the remaining $157,500 of his 2014 annual cash incentive bonus will be contingent upon achievement of established performance objectives similar to those applicable to the Company&#8217;s other executive officers. The Company&#8217;s Board of Directors has authorized the grant to Mr. Elkhoury of an employment inducement award of 232,302 shares of restricted stock, such grant to be effective upon the date Mr. Elkhoury commences employment with the Company. Beginning in 2016, he will be eligible to participate in annual grants of long-term incentives similar to the Company&#8217;s other executives.  Mr. Elkhoury is also entitled to reimbursement of moving costs and customary closing costs for the sale of his existing home and relating to the purchase of a new home. The Company will enter into an employment agreement with Mr. Elkhoury in a form substantially similar to the form of agreement executed by the Company&#8217;s employees. The agreement evidences the at-will nature of Mr. Elkhoury&#8217;s employment and does not set forth or guarantee the term of employment, salary, or other incentives, all of which are entirely at the discretion of the Board of Directors.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"></font><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">There are no arrangements or understandings between Mr. Elkhoury and any other person pursuant to which he was appointed as an officer of the Company. Neither the Company nor the Board of Directors is aware of any transaction in which Mr. Elkhoury has an interest requiring disclosure under Item 404(a) of Regulation S-K.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"></font><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">Mr. Elkhoury will be indemnified by the Company pursuant to the Company&#8217;s Certificate of Incorporation and Amended and Restated Bylaws for actions associated with being an officer. In addition, the Company will enter into an indemnification agreement with Mr. Elkhoury that will provide for indemnification to the fullest extent permitted under Delaware law. The indemnification agreement will provide for indemnification of expenses, liabilities, judgments, fines and amounts paid in settlement in connection with proceedings brought against Mr. Elkhoury as a result of his service as an officer. The indemnification agreement is substantially identical to the form of agreement executed by the Company&#8217;s other directors and executive officers.  </font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">The Company also intends to enter into a change of control agreement (&#8220;COC Agreement&#8221;) with Mr. Elkhoury that is substantially identical to the form of agreement executed by certain of the Company&#8217;s other executive officers. (TETRA or the Company) (NYSE:TTI) today announced that Joseph Elkhoury has agreed to accept the positions of Senior Vice President and Chief Operating Officer effective upon the commencement of employment with the Company, which is expected to begin on or about June 16, 2014. </font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">Joseph Elkhoury previously served within the Schlumberger Limited organization for twenty years, most recently as Vice President and General Manager, Microseismic Services since 2012. Previous to this role, Mr. Elkhoury served in various other managerial positions including VP, Information Solutions, North America; VP, Production Services; and Director, Global Supply Chain - EMS. Previous to this, Mr. Elkhoury served within Schlumberger in various technical, commercial, and managerial positions dating back to 1994.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">Stuart M. We are delighted that Joseph will take on this senior leadership role and we are confident in his ability to excel as our Chief Operating Officer.&#8221;</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">In accordance with NYSE requirements, the Company hereby discloses that its Board of Directors has authorized the grant to Joseph Elkhoury of an employment inducement award of 232,302 shares of restricted stock, such grant to be effective on the date Mr. Elkhoury commences employment with the Company. Unless Mr. Elkhoury terminates his employment with TETRA or is terminated by TETRA for cause, 35,111 shares of the restricted stock will vest on the date that is six months following the grant date of the award, 79,381 shares of the restricted stock will vest on the one-year anniversary of the grant date of the award, 44,602 shares of the restricted stock will vest on the second anniversary of the grant date of the award, an additional 55,685 shares of the restricted stock will vest on the third anniversary of the grant date, and the remaining 17,523 shares will vest on the fourth anniversary of the grant date of the award. </font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">TETRA is a geographically diversified oil and gas services company focused on completion fluids and associated products and services, water management, after-frac flow back, production well testing, offshore rig cooling, compression based production enhancement, and selected offshore services, including well plugging and abandonment, decommissioning, and diving.</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;text-decoration:underline;">Forward Looking Statements</font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"><br></font></div><div style="line-height:120%;text-align:justify;text-indent:48px;font-size:10pt;"><font style="font-family:inherit;font-size:10pt;"></font><font style="font-family:Arial;font-size:10pt;">This press release includes certain statements that are deemed to be forward-looking statements.
